2-prop-2-en-1-ylnaphthalene

Description:
2-Prop-2-en-1-ylnaphthalene, also known as 1-naphthyl-2-propen-1-yl, is an organic compound characterized by its structure, which features a naphthalene ring substituted with a propenyl group. This compound is typically a colorless to pale yellow liquid with a distinct aromatic odor. It is known for its reactivity due to the presence of the double bond in the propenyl group, making it a potential candidate for various chemical reactions, including polymerization and electrophilic addition. The compound is relatively hydrophobic, indicating low solubility in water but good solubility in organic solvents. Its applications may extend to the fields of organic synthesis and materials science, particularly in the development of specialty chemicals or as an intermediate in the synthesis of more complex molecules. Safety data suggests that, like many aromatic compounds, it should be handled with care due to potential health hazards, including skin and respiratory irritation. Proper safety measures, including the use of personal protective equipment, are recommended when working with this substance.
Formula:C13H12
InChI:InChI=1/C13H12/c1-2-5-11-8-9-12-6-3-4-7-13(12)10-11/h2-4,6-10H,1,5H2
SMILES:C=CCc1ccc2ccccc2c1
Synonyms:
  • 2-Allylnaphthalene
  • Naphthalene, 2-(2-Propen-1-Yl)-
